perf: strip OpenCV ffmpeg DLL and PyWin32 help from portable build

- Remove opencv_videoio_ffmpeg (28MB) — only needed for video file I/O, camera capture uses cv2.VideoCapture which links directly to DirectShow - Remove PyWin32.chm help file (2.6MB) - Keep cv2.pyd intact (needed for resize, cvtColor, camera) Future: migrate non-camera cv2 usage to Pillow, replace winsdk (37MB monolithic binary) with lighter notification API.
